Bale's likeness theory?
by Chief Joseph
Apr 15th, 2009
12:26:26 AM
These toys were probably produced when the "John is really a Terminator" ending was in place. So I would not be surprised if they had some sort of "Endoskeleton Exposing Action" or something that made it look so bizarre.
Playmates pulled a similar boner with Star Trek Generations where they released figures of the entire Enterprise crew based on preliminary uniform designs that were never actually used in the film. Plus a "Skydivin' Captain Kirk" figure from a scene that was cut out of the movie. So they ended up with only 2 or 3 figures that were actually in the film.

why the toys look bad
by stvnhthr
Apr 15th, 2009
06:56:20 AM
Typically American toy companies pay a free lance sculptor to make their action figures so an artist does them. Playmates is notorious for using cheap factory sculptors. They started this with TMNT and continue to make some of the ugliest figures ever made for every movie line they get. Remember King Kong. Playmates always gets the business they promise large advances and can deliver large percentages. They are the anti-McFarlane of toy companies.
